Geotextile fabric weed barrier can be a game-changer for landscaping and gardening projects. This modern solution not only prevents weed growth but also promotes soil stability while allowing proper water and air flow to plant roots. In this article, we explore the benefits, considerations, and practical applications of geotextile fabric weed barriers, helping you determine if they are the right choice for your garden or landscape.

Benefits of Geotextile Fabric Weed Barriers

1. Effective Weed Control

  • Geotextile fabric creates a physical barrier that prevents weeds from sprouting while allowing nutrients and water to penetrate the soil.
  • Reduces the need for chemical herbicides, promoting an eco-friendly approach to gardening.

2. Soil Stability

  • Stabilizes the soil by preventing erosion and maintaining an even surface.
  • Ideal for slopes and areas prone to soil movement, ensuring long-term landscape durability.

3. Improved Water and Air Flow

  • The permeable nature of geotextile fabric allows water and air to reach plant roots, promoting healthy growth.
  • Prevents water logging while ensuring plants get the moisture they need.

4. Low Maintenance

  • Reduces the time and effort spent on weeding, allowing for a more manageable and attractive garden.
  • Offers long-term durability, lasting multiple seasons with minimal upkeep.

Environmental Impact and Durability

Geotextile fabric weed barriers are designed to be both durable and environmentally considerate:

  • Longevity: Made from high-quality materials, geotextile fabric can withstand harsh weather conditions and retain effectiveness over time.
  • Eco-Friendliness: Unlike plastic sheets, geotextile fabric is often made from materials that are recyclable and less harmful to the environment.
  • Reduced Chemical Usage: By effectively controlling weeds, these barriers minimize the need for chemical herbicides, supporting sustainable gardening practices.

Considerations When Using Geotextile Fabric Weed Barriers

Before deciding to use geotextile fabric, keep these factors in mind:

  1. Cost: Initial investment may be higher than traditional methods, but the long-term benefits often outweigh the costs.
  2. Installation: Proper installation is key to ensuring the fabric’s effectiveness. Edges should be securely anchored, and overlaps should prevent gaps.
  3. Compatibility: Geotextile fabric is best suited for areas with permanent planting or low foot traffic. It may not be ideal for dynamic gardens requiring frequent soil disturbance.

Practical Applications

Geotextile fabric weed barriers can be used in various settings, such as:

  • Flower Beds and Gardens: Maintain a clean, weed-free space while supporting plant health.
  • Pathways and Walkways: Prevent weed growth while stabilizing gravel or other loose materials.
  • Sloped Areas: Protect against soil erosion and maintain landscape integrity.
  • Vegetable Gardens: Use under non-root crops to reduce weeding effort and support soil health.
